Rare crewsweeper Posted July 26, 2010 #4 Share Posted July 26, 2010 If they have the 5 spice rubbed prime rib...do that. But it's a larg piece of meat so be hungry. The NY Strip is a good middle size choice, or the filet if you want a smaller portion. All of these will be cooked to your order. The creamed spinach (on the Dream) was unlike any typical creamed spinach. Wasabi mashed potatoes over the baked potato. Beefsteak tomatoes. One of the party needs to order the cheescake for dessert. Someone else the chocolate sampler.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Edmund DeWinter Posted August 17, 2010 #9 Share Posted August 17, 2010 My wife and I ate at "The Point" on the Conquest last January and we can both swear by the following items: Lobster Bisque Escargot Caesar Salad (prepared table-side in the traditional manner) Surf & Turf (Large Lobster and Filet) 24oz Porterhouse (if you can finish it!) Chocolate Sampler (a definite must!) To be honest, I don't think *anything* they serve there would be bad, so pick what looks good to you and enjoy! :rolleyes: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
